You Might’ve Missed the Basics
If you haven’t set up your Google Business Profile (formerly known as Google My Business), that’s probably the issue. It’s the first thing Google looks at when deciding who to show in local search results.
Your profile should have your business name exactly as it appears on your website, your phone number, address, business hours, and the right category. Throw in a few good photos, list your services, and write a short, clear description. And don’t forget reviews—they matter more than you think. When you get one, reply to it! It shows Google (and people) that you’re active and trustworthy.

Your Website Doesn’t Speak “Local”
A beautiful website is great, but if it doesn’t tell Google where you are and who you help, it won’t do much.

For example, let’s say you’re a dog groomer. Instead of just saying “we offer grooming services,” say something like “dog grooming in Jumeirah.” Mention your location naturally across your site—especially on your homepage, service pages, and in your page titles.
No need to stuff in keywords—just talk like you’re explaining your business to someone nearby. That’s what works.

Google’s Looking for Trust
Google wants to recommend businesses it can trust. So if your online presence is quiet—no reviews, no mentions, no consistent info across platforms—it doesn’t have much to go on.
Ensure that your contact details (name, address, and phone number) are consistent across all platforms, including directories, social media, and your website.

Ask happy customers for reviews, and try to get listed on a local blog or news site. These small moves build your credibility.

You’ve Gone a Bit Quiet
Google also looks for signs that you’re active. If your site hasn’t been updated in ages, your Google Business Profile is gathering dust, and no one’s reviewed you in months—that silence can push you down the rankings.

Try posting a quick update, adding a fresh photo, or even writing a short blog post now and then. That activity shows Google (and potential customers) that you’re still in the game.
